2008-11-14 22 views
5

Actualmente tengo una herramienta personalizada que genera vanilla-SQL (solo usando SQL estándar), de nuestros modelos de datos que configura esquemas de bases de datos y datos iniciales para nuestras nuevas bases de datos, y correcciones de versiones, etc. Esta parte es todo bien y excelente en este momento.¿Qué es una buena herramienta para ejecutar scripts SQL contra cualquier base de datos?

Sin embargo, ejecutar estas secuencias de comandos SQL en contra de las diferentes bases de datos (diferentes proveedores) es un problema, así que escribí un pequeño script Php hace un tiempo que lo hace por mí, pero me preguntaba si hay alguna solución mejor a este problema?

Gracias

Respuesta

3

utilizo SQL Developer, que es realmente genial.

Se ejecuta en cualquier plataforma (es una aplicación Java), puede conectarse a cualquier proveedor de bases de datos y es gratis.

+0

Sí utilizo SQL Developer también, pero a pesar de que sólo se admite Oracle y acceso ... hay plugins o algo por el estilo? –

+0

Creo que puede conectarse a las fuentes de datos ODBC? Eso le permitiría acceder a casi todas las bases de datos, e incluso cosas como hojas de Excel y archivos planos. – Rick

+0

Esto suena mejor por el momento, pero ¿hay algún tutorial? –

2

Uso Squirrel, como SQL Developer es una aplicación java que es gratuita.

Descripción

cliente SQuirrel SQL es un programa gráfico Java que le permitirá a ver la estructura de una base de datos compatible con JDBC , examinar los datos en tablas, comandos SQL tema.

Download and Installation

Cuestiones relacionadas